St James Grimsby


The Parish Church of St James is a vibrant Anglican Church in the heart of Grimsby.
It forms part of a team of churches, which includes the churches of St Hugh, St Martin and St. Mark.

Built around 1114, St. James' is the only Parish Church in the country with its own Choir School. Saint James' Choir School has provided choristers for Grimsby Parish Church since 1880. Choral services of the highest standard have been sung here since those early days, and the Church is rightly proud of its choral tradition.

The church was completely renovated in 1996 when a new stone floor with under-floor heating was laid and a permanent stone altar erected in the nave. The choristers, choral scholars and gentlemen of the choir under the direction of the Organist & Master of the Choristers, Adrian Roberts, sing 5 regular services every week during term time, with additional choral services on major feast days. On Sundays the choir sings at the Choral Eucharist and Evensong. On weekdays Evensong is sung on Tuesday, Thursday and Friday. The choir has made recordings and appeared on TV and radio in recent years.
